Hallo Community,
ich weis nicht ob ich jetzt euch das gut erklären kann aber ich versuchs mal zumindest. Also ich habe hier ein Liebesprogramm. Alles Funktioniert einwandfrei. Doch die IF-Anweisung kann ich nicht einfach einbinden. D.h. es sollen die Texte, die in der IF-Anweisung vorkommen, im Bildschrim angezeigt werden, sobal die Bediungung wahr ist.Also die IF-Anweisung soll in der Textfeld oben angezeigt werden. Nun weis ich aber nicht was ich genau tun soll. Die Namen die über Tastatur eingelest werden, werden schon durch Zeilen angezeigt. Ich hoffe ihr versteht mich. Bitte um Rat.Danke
display.setText(display.getText()+isminver.getText()+" & ");
display.setText(display.getText()+onunver.getText()+": ");
Mein Code:
ich weis nicht ob ich jetzt euch das gut erklären kann aber ich versuchs mal zumindest. Also ich habe hier ein Liebesprogramm. Alles Funktioniert einwandfrei. Doch die IF-Anweisung kann ich nicht einfach einbinden. D.h. es sollen die Texte, die in der IF-Anweisung vorkommen, im Bildschrim angezeigt werden, sobal die Bediungung wahr ist.Also die IF-Anweisung soll in der Textfeld oben angezeigt werden. Nun weis ich aber nicht was ich genau tun soll. Die Namen die über Tastatur eingelest werden, werden schon durch Zeilen angezeigt. Ich hoffe ihr versteht mich. Bitte um Rat.Danke
display.setText(display.getText()+isminver.getText()+" & ");
display.setText(display.getText()+onunver.getText()+": ");
Mein Code:
Java:
import HfT.Eingabe;
/*
* To change this template, choose Tools | Templates
* and open the template in the editor.
*/
/*
* Ask_Testi.java
*
* Created on 13.09.2009, 22:10:34
*/
/**
*
* @author Onuncu_Ay
*/
public class Ask_Testi extends javax.swing.JFrame {
String isminiz; //Name 1
String onunisim; // Name 2
/** Creates new form Ask_Testi */
public Ask_Testi() {
initComponents();
}
/** This method is called from within the constructor to
* initialize the form.
* WARNING: Do NOT modify this code. The content of this method is
* always regenerated by the Form Editor.
*/
@SuppressWarnings("unchecked")
// <editor-fold defaultstate="collapsed" desc="Generated Code">
private void initComponents() {
jPanel1 = new javax.swing.JPanel();
Oelc = new javax.swing.JButton();
kapat = new javax.swing.JButton();
adres = new java.awt.Label();
display = new java.awt.TextField();
ismin = new java.awt.Label();
onunismi = new java.awt.Label();
isminver = new javax.swing.JTextField();
onunver = new javax.swing.JTextField();
setDefaultCloseOperation(javax.swing.WindowConstants.EXIT_ON_CLOSE);
setTitle("Ask Testi 2009 - ONUNCU AY");
jPanel1.setBackground(new java.awt.Color(255, 153, 255));
jPanel1.setBorder(javax.swing.BorderFactory.createEtchedBorder());
Oelc.setText("Ölc");
Oelc.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
OelcActionPerformed(evt);
}
});
kapat.setText("Kapat");
kapat.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
kapatActionPerformed(evt);
}
});
adres.setText("www.onuncu-ay.de.vu");
display.setEditable(false);
display.setEnabled(false);
display.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
displayActionPerformed(evt);
}
});
ismin.setText("Isminiz:");
onunismi.setText("Onun ismi: ");
isminver.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
isminverActionPerformed(evt);
}
});
onunver.addActionListener(new java.awt.event.ActionListener() {
public void actionPerformed(java.awt.event.ActionEvent evt) {
onunverActionPerformed(evt);
}
});
javax.swing.GroupLayout jPanel1Layout = new javax.swing.GroupLayout(jPanel1);
jPanel1.setLayout(jPanel1Layout);
jPanel1Layout.setHorizontalGroup(
jPanel1Lay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addGroup(jPanel1Layout.createSequentialGroup()
.addContainerGap()
.addGroup(jPanel1Lay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addComponent(display, javax.swing.GroupLayout.DEFAULT_SIZE, 375, Short.MAX_VALUE)
.addComponent(adres, javax.swing.GroupLayout.Alignment.TRAILING,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
.addGroup(javax.swing.GroupLayout.Alignment.TRAILING, jPanel1Layout.createSequentialGroup()
.addComponent(Oelc, javax.swing.GroupLayout.PREFERRED_SIZE, 61, javax.swing.GroupLayout.PREFERRED_SIZE)
.add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
.addComponent(kapat))
.addGroup(jPanel1Layout.createSequentialGroup()
.addComponent(ismin,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
.add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
.addComponent(isminver, javax.swing.GroupLayout.PREFERRED_SIZE, 110, javax.swing.GroupLayout.PREFERRED_SIZE)
.addGap(22, 22, 22)
.addComponent(onunismi,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
.add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)
.addComponent(onunver, javax.swing.GroupLayout.PREFERRED_SIZE, 110, javax.swing.GroupLayout.PREFERRED_SIZE)))
.addContainerGap())
);
jPanel1Layout.setVerticalGroup(
jPanel1Lay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addGroup(jPanel1Layout.createSequentialGroup()
.addContainerGap()
.addComponent(display, javax.swing.GroupLayout.PREFERRED_SIZE, 135, javax.swing.GroupLayout.PREFERRED_SIZE)
.add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
.addGroup(jPanel1Lay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addGroup(jPanel1Layout.createSequentialGroup()
.addComponent(isminver,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
.addContainerGap())
.addGroup(jPanel1Lay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addGroup(javax.swing.GroupLayout.Alignment.TRAILING, jPanel1Layout.createSequentialGroup()
.addGroup(jPanel1Lay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addComponent(onunismi,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
.addComponent(onunver,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E))
.add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ED, 47, Short.MAX_VALUE)
.addGroup(jPanel1Layout.createParallelGroup(javax.swing.GroupLayout.Alignment.BASELINE)
.addComponent(kapat)
.addComponent(Oelc))
.addPreferredGap(javax.swing.LayoutStyle.ComponentPlacement.RELATED)
.addComponent(adres,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
.addGap(20, 20, 20))
.addGroup(jPanel1Layout.createSequentialGroup()
.addComponent(ismin, javax.swing.GroupLayout.PREFERRED_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.PREFERRED_SIZE)
.addContainerGap()))))
);
javax.swing.GroupLayout layout = new javax.swing.GroupLayout(getContentPane());
getContentPane().setLayout(layout);
layout.setHorizontalGroup(
lay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addGroup(layout.createSequentialGroup()
.addContainerGap()
.addComponent(jPanel1,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)
.addContainerGap())
);
layout.setVerticalGroup(
layout.createParallelGroup(javax.swing.GroupLayout.Alignment.LEADING)
.addGroup(layout.createSequentialGroup()
.addContainerGap()
.addComponent(jPanel1, javax.swing.GroupLayout.DEFAULT_SIZE, javax.swing.G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)
.addContainerGap())
);
pack();
}// </editor-fold>
private void displayActionPerformed(java.awt.event.ActionEvent evt) {
// TODO add your handling code here:
}
private void kapatActionPerformed(java.awt.event.ActionEvent evt) {
System.exit(0); // FENSTER SCHLIEßEN
}
private void OelcActionPerformed(java.awt.event.ActionEvent evt) {
display.setText(display.getText()+isminver.getText()+" & ");
display.setText(display.getText()+onunver.getText()+": ");
display.setText(display.getText()+Oelc.getText());
if (isminiz.equalsIgnoreCase("Hasret") && onunisim.equalsIgnoreCase("Ismail")|| isminiz.equalsIgnoreCase("Ismail")&& onunisim.equalsIgnoreCase("Hasret")) {
System.out.println(isminiz+" & "+onunisim+" = 100% ASK");
System.out.println("");
System.out.println("Kerem ile Asli");
System.out.println("Mecnun ile Leyla");
System.out.println("Romeo ile Juliet bile az bunlarin yaninda....");
System.out.println("");
}
else System.out.println(isminiz+" ile "+onunismi+" = Sizin Askiniz sahte, Hasret ile Ismail gibi olmak icin daha cok ekmek yemeniz gerekecek... =)");
System.out.println("");
System.out.println("Copyright © 2009 Ismail & Hasret");
}
private void isminverActionPerformed(java.awt.event.ActionEvent evt) {
isminiz=Eingabe.readString(); //Name 1 einlesen
}
private void onunverActionPerformed(java.awt.event.ActionEvent evt) {
onunisim=Eingabe.readString(); //Name 2 einlesen
}
/**
* @param args the command line arguments
*/
public static void main(String args[]) {
java.awt.EventQueue.invokeLater(new Runnable() {
public void run() {
new Ask_Testi().setVisible(true);
}
});
}
// Variables declaration - do not modify
private javax.swing.JButton Oelc;
private java.awt.Label adres;
private java.awt.TextField display;
private java.awt.Label ismin;
private javax.swing.JTextField isminver;
private javax.swing.JPanel jPanel1;
private javax.swing.JButton kapat;
private java.awt.Label onunismi;
private javax.swing.JTextField onunver;
// End of variables declaration
}